/// Returns a subslice of `str`.
///
/// This is the non-panicking alternative to indexing the `str`. Returns `None` whenever
/// equivalent indexing operation would panic.
///
/// # Examples
///
/// ```
/// # #![feature(str_checked_slicing)]
/// let v = "🗻∈🌏";
/// assert_eq!(Some("🗻"), v.get(0..4));
/// assert!(v.get(1..).is_none());
/// assert!(v.get(..8).is_none());
/// assert!(v.get(..42).is_none());
/// ```
#[unstable(feature = "str_checked_slicing", issue = "39932")]
#[inline]
pub fn get<I: SliceIndex<str>>(&self, i: I) -> Option<&I::Output> {
core_str::StrExt::get(self, i)
}

/// Returns a mutable subslice of `str`.
///
/// This is the non-panicking alternative to indexing the `str`. Returns `None` whenever
/// equivalent indexing operation would panic.
///
/// # Examples
///
/// ```
/// # #![feature(str_checked_slicing)]
/// let mut v = String::from("🗻∈🌏");
/// assert_eq!(Some("🗻"), v.get_mut(0..4).map(|v| &*v));
/// assert!(v.get_mut(1..).is_none());
/// assert!(v.get_mut(..8).is_none());
/// assert!(v.get_mut(..42).is_none());
/// ```
#[unstable(feature = "str_checked_slicing", issue = "39932")]
#[inline]
pub fn get_mut<I: SliceIndex<str>>(&mut self, i: I) -> Option<&mut I::Output> {
core_str::StrExt::get_mut(self, i)
}

/// Returns a unchecked subslice of `str`.
///
/// This is the unchecked alternative to indexing the `str`.
///
/// # Safety
///
/// Callers of this function are responsible that these preconditions are
/// satisfied:
///
/// * The starting index must come before the ending index;
/// * Indexes must be within bounds of the original slice;
/// * Indexes must lie on UTF-8 sequence boundaries.
///
/// Failing that, the returned string slice may reference invalid memory or
/// violate the invariants communicated by the `str` type.
///
/// # Examples
///
/// ```
/// # #![feature(str_checked_slicing)]
/// let v = "🗻∈🌏";
/// unsafe {
/// assert_eq!("🗻", v.get_unchecked(0..4));
/// assert_eq!("∈", v.get_unchecked(4..7));
/// assert_eq!("🌏", v.get_unchecked(7..11));
/// }
/// ```
#[unstable(feature = "str_checked_slicing", issue = "39932")]
#[inline]
pub unsafe fn get_unchecked<I: SliceIndex<str>>(&self, i: I) -> &I::Output {
core_str::StrExt::get_unchecked(self, i)
}

/// Returns a mutable, unchecked subslice of `str`.
///
/// This is the unchecked alternative to indexing the `str`.
///
/// # Safety
///
/// Callers of this function are responsible that these preconditions are
/// satisfied:
///
/// * The starting index must come before the ending index;
/// * Indexes must be within bounds of the original slice;
/// * Indexes must lie on UTF-8 sequence boundaries.
///
/// Failing that, the returned string slice may reference invalid memory or
/// violate the invariants communicated by the `str` type.
///
/// # Examples
///
/// ```
/// # #![feature(str_checked_slicing)]
/// let mut v = String::from("🗻∈🌏");
/// unsafe {
/// assert_eq!("🗻", v.get_unchecked_mut(0..4));
/// assert_eq!("∈", v.get_unchecked_mut(4..7));
/// assert_eq!("🌏", v.get_unchecked_mut(7..11));
/// }
/// ```
#[unstable(feature = "str_checked_slicing", issue = "39932")]
#[inline]
pub unsafe fn get_unchecked_mut<I: SliceIndex<str>>(&mut self, i: I) -> &mut I::Output {
core_str::StrExt::get_unchecked_mut(self, i)
}
